Signs, Symptoms, and Complications of High Cholesterol

Introduction

High cholesterol is often referred to as a “silent disease” because it usually develops without causing noticeable symptoms. Unlike infections that produce fever or injuries that cause pain, elevated cholesterol levels can damage the arteries for many years without any warning signs. During this silent period, fatty deposits gradually accumulate inside blood vessels, reducing blood flow to vital organs such as the heart, brain, kidneys, and legs.

Many people feel perfectly healthy despite having dangerously high cholesterol. Unfortunately, the first indication of a problem may be a life-threatening event such as a heart attack or stroke. This is why regular cholesterol screening is so important, especially for adults over the age of 20 and those with additional risk factors such as diabetes, obesity, hypertension, or a family history of heart disease.

Why High Cholesterol Is Called a Silent Disease

High cholesterol itself does not cause pain or discomfort. The cholesterol circulating in the bloodstream cannot be felt, and the gradual narrowing of arteries usually occurs over decades.

The body often compensates for reduced blood flow by forming small collateral blood vessels. These additional vessels temporarily help deliver oxygen to tissues, masking the problem until the arteries become severely narrowed or completely blocked.

Because of this slow progression, individuals may continue their normal daily activities while atherosclerosis silently advances.

Many people are diagnosed only after:

  • A routine blood test
  • A health screening
  • A heart attack
  • A stroke
  • An evaluation for chest pain
  • A cardiovascular imaging study

This silent nature makes prevention and early detection essential.

What Happens Inside the Arteries?

When LDL cholesterol remains elevated, some particles enter the inner lining of artery walls.

The process of plaque formation usually follows these stages:

  1. LDL cholesterol penetrates the artery wall.
  2. LDL becomes oxidized.
  3. White blood cells migrate to the damaged area.
  4. Foam cells form.
  5. Fatty streaks develop.
  6. Calcium and scar tissue accumulate.
  7. Plaques enlarge.
  8. The artery gradually narrows.
  9. Blood flow becomes restricted.
  10. A plaque may rupture, triggering the formation of a blood clot.

This process, called atherosclerosis, is responsible for most complications of high cholesterol.

Early Stages: Usually No Symptoms

During the early years of plaque formation, individuals rarely notice any changes.

Even when arteries become partially blocked, blood flow may remain sufficient during rest.

Symptoms often appear only when the demand for oxygen increases, such as during:

  • Exercise
  • Climbing stairs
  • Heavy physical work
  • Emotional stress

As a result, many people mistakenly believe they are healthy because they feel well while resting.

Symptoms That May Suggest Cardiovascular Disease

Although high cholesterol itself has no symptoms, the diseases it causes often produce recognizable warning signs.

Chest Pain (Angina)

When coronary arteries become narrowed, the heart muscle receives less oxygen during physical activity.

This may cause:

  • Pressure in the chest
  • Tightness
  • Burning sensation
  • Heaviness
  • Pain spreading to the left arm, neck, jaw, shoulder, or back

Angina usually improves with rest but should never be ignored.

Persistent or severe chest pain requires immediate medical attention.

Shortness of Breath

Reduced blood flow to the heart may weaken its pumping ability.

Individuals may notice:

  • Breathlessness during exercise
  • Difficulty climbing stairs
  • Fatigue after mild activity
  • Shortness of breath while lying flat in advanced heart failure

Fatigue

Poor circulation reduces oxygen delivery to muscles and organs.

Some individuals experience:

  • Reduced stamina
  • Weakness
  • Difficulty completing routine activities
  • Feeling tired despite adequate sleep

Fatigue alone is not specific to high cholesterol but may accompany cardiovascular disease.

Heart Attack

One of the most serious complications of high cholesterol is myocardial infarction, commonly known as a heart attack.

A heart attack occurs when a coronary artery becomes completely blocked, preventing oxygen-rich blood from reaching part of the heart muscle.

Common Symptoms

  • Severe chest pain or pressure
  • Pain radiating to the arm, shoulder, jaw, neck, or back
  • Shortness of breath
  • Cold sweating
  • Nausea or vomiting
  • Dizziness
  • Lightheadedness
  • Extreme weakness
  • Anxiety or a feeling of impending doom

Some individuals, especially older adults, women, and people with diabetes, may experience atypical symptoms such as indigestion, unusual fatigue, or discomfort in the back or jaw rather than classic chest pain.

A heart attack is a medical emergency. Prompt treatment greatly improves survival and reduces damage to the heart muscle.

Stroke

High cholesterol also contributes to stroke by narrowing or blocking arteries supplying the brain.

A stroke occurs when blood flow to part of the brain is interrupted.

Brain cells begin to die within minutes without adequate oxygen.

Warning Signs

The acronym FAST is commonly used:

  • F – Face drooping
  • A – Arm weakness
  • S – Speech difficulty
  • T – Time to call emergency medical services immediately

Additional symptoms include:

  • Sudden numbness
  • Loss of vision
  • Severe headache
  • Confusion
  • Difficulty walking
  • Loss of balance
  • Dizziness

Rapid treatment is essential because every minute counts.

Peripheral Artery Disease (PAD)

High cholesterol can also narrow arteries supplying the legs.

This condition is called peripheral artery disease.

Symptoms

  • Leg pain while walking
  • Cramping in the calves
  • Pain relieved by rest
  • Cold feet
  • Weak pulses
  • Slow-healing wounds
  • Hair loss on the legs
  • Shiny skin
  • Numbness

Advanced PAD may eventually threaten limb survival if blood flow becomes critically reduced.

Carotid Artery Disease

The carotid arteries supply blood to the brain.

Plaque buildup in these arteries increases the risk of stroke.

Some people develop:

  • Temporary weakness
  • Vision loss in one eye
  • Difficulty speaking
  • Brief episodes of confusion

These symptoms may represent a transient ischemic attack (TIA), often called a “mini-stroke.”

A TIA should always be treated as a warning sign of an impending stroke.

Kidney Disease

The kidneys require a continuous supply of oxygen-rich blood.

Atherosclerosis affecting the renal arteries may cause:

  • High blood pressure
  • Reduced kidney function
  • Fluid retention
  • Progressive kidney disease

In severe cases, reduced kidney blood flow contributes to chronic kidney failure.

Erectile Dysfunction

Men with atherosclerosis sometimes develop erectile dysfunction before experiencing heart symptoms.

The arteries supplying the penis are much smaller than coronary arteries.

As a result, reduced blood flow may appear earlier.

Erectile dysfunction may therefore serve as an early warning sign of cardiovascular disease.

Eye Changes

High cholesterol occasionally produces visible changes around the eyes.

Xanthelasma

Xanthelasma are soft, yellowish cholesterol deposits that appear around the eyelids.

They are painless but may indicate abnormal cholesterol metabolism.

Corneal Arcus

A gray or white ring around the edge of the cornea becomes more common with aging.

When it appears in younger individuals, it may suggest inherited high cholesterol.

Tendon Xanthomas

People with familial hypercholesterolemia may develop cholesterol deposits within tendons.

These firm nodules commonly appear in:

  • Achilles tendon
  • Hands
  • Knees
  • Elbows

Their presence strongly suggests a genetic cholesterol disorder.

Complications of Untreated High Cholesterol

Without treatment, high cholesterol increases the risk of several serious conditions.

Coronary Artery Disease

Narrowing of the heart’s arteries reduces oxygen supply and may lead to:

  • Angina
  • Heart attack
  • Heart failure

Stroke

Plaques affecting brain arteries or carotid arteries significantly increase stroke risk.

Peripheral Artery Disease

Reduced circulation to the legs causes pain, disability, poor wound healing, and, in severe cases, limb loss.

Aortic Aneurysm

Cholesterol-related damage weakens artery walls.

The aorta may gradually enlarge, creating an aneurysm that can rupture if left untreated.

Chronic Kidney Disease

Reduced blood flow damages kidney tissue over time.

Heart Failure

Repeated heart attacks or prolonged reduced blood flow weaken the heart muscle.

The heart becomes less effective at pumping blood throughout the body.

When Should You Seek Medical Attention?

Immediate medical evaluation is necessary if you experience:

  • Chest pain lasting more than a few minutes
  • Severe shortness of breath
  • Sudden weakness
  • Difficulty speaking
  • Sudden vision changes
  • Loss of consciousness
  • Severe dizziness
  • Pain in the jaw, shoulder, or arm associated with sweating or nausea

Prompt treatment can save lives.

Why Regular Cholesterol Screening Matters

Since symptoms usually appear only after complications develop, routine blood testing is the most reliable way to detect high cholesterol early.

Screening allows healthcare providers to:

  • Identify elevated cholesterol before symptoms occur.
  • Estimate cardiovascular risk.
  • Recommend lifestyle modifications.
  • Start medication when appropriate.
  • Monitor treatment effectiveness.

Most adults should have periodic lipid testing, with the frequency determined by age, risk factors, and previous results.

Reducing the Risk of Complications

The risk of serious complications can be greatly reduced by:

  • Eating a heart-healthy diet
  • Exercising regularly
  • Maintaining a healthy body weight
  • Avoiding smoking
  • Limiting alcohol intake
  • Controlling diabetes and blood pressure
  • Taking prescribed cholesterol-lowering medications consistently
  • Attending regular medical checkups

Small improvements maintained over many years can significantly lower the likelihood of heart attack and stroke.

Living Without Symptoms Does Not Mean Living Without Risk

One of the greatest misconceptions about high cholesterol is believing that feeling well means everything is normal.

In reality, cholesterol-related damage often progresses silently for decades. Waiting for symptoms to appear may allow irreversible injury to the heart, brain, or blood vessels.

Routine screening, especially for individuals with risk factors or a family history of cardiovascular disease, provides an opportunity to intervene before complications occur.

Key Takeaways

High cholesterol is often called a silent disease because it usually causes no symptoms until significant artery damage has already occurred. The gradual buildup of cholesterol-rich plaques narrows blood vessels and can eventually lead to serious complications, including coronary artery disease, heart attack, stroke, peripheral artery disease, kidney disease, and heart failure. Warning signs such as chest pain, shortness of breath, leg pain while walking, sudden weakness, or speech difficulties should never be ignored. Regular cholesterol testing, healthy lifestyle choices, and timely medical treatment remain the most effective strategies for preventing these potentially life-threatening complications.
